- [ ] Show new starter the evacuation-chair store on Level 2, beside the Harkwell stairwell. Confirm chair count (two), check strap condition, log it in the Fenlow register. Store stays locked outside drills. Facilities desk holds the spare key; starters get door access on day one. The pass code for the store is:

badge for yahif-bahaf: bdg-XUBUM-7

## Changed defaults

Heads up: the Ledgerline tax-rate lookup cache now defaults to a 15-minute TTL instead of 24 hours. Turns out rates in the Veldt County sandbox were going stale mid-demo, which was embarrassing. Eviction is now LRU rather than FIFO, and the cache warms on boot. If you're reviewing, check that nothing hardcodes the old TTL. The new defaults land as follows.

deployment values, bajop-taweg:
holwyn:
  log_level: debug
  metrics_host: metrics.holwyn.zemvarsys.internal
  pool_size: 32

Heads up for the Quillmark release: the flaky integration suite in the Bramblewood pipeline traces back to the bloom filter we put in front of KestrelKV. The filter's false-positive rate spikes when the test fixtures exceed ~2M keys, so lookups hammer the backing store and time out. Tamsin bumped the bit array size on the staging branch and the suite went green. The passing run is below.

build token for tawif-bahip: htk31_68bba16e1afabfef4ecc69408c06f16